429. How team orders turmoil risks overshadowing Cassidy's Jaguar farewell win

  • 1 week ago schedule
  • autosport.com language

Nick Cassidy was back to his winning ways in London, managing his third consecutive Formula E victory for Jaguar in his last race for the team. Having started the season finale from pole, after a penalty for fastest qualifier Cupra Kiro’s Dan Ticktum, Cassidy navigated a different style of race to his previous three wins this season.His incredible comeback performances towards the end of the ...Keep reading

434. Turkey preparing bid to rejoin F1 calendar

  • 1 week ago schedule
  • autosport.com language

Turkish motorsport officials are aiming to clinch a long-term return of Formula 1 to Istanbul, and are prepared to step in and host a grand prix as early as 2026 if required. Turkey hosted F1 annually between 2005 and 2011 at Istanbul Park, a Hermann Tilke-designed venue on the Asian side of the Bosporus, until it was dropped from the calendar due to funding issues. The race returned ...Keep reading
